 There is, I think, a really simple logic to the reason why most people who don't believe

00:00:09.519 --> 00:00:15.220
! and trust in Jesus don't believe and trust in Jesus. Maybe that's you here this afternoon.

00:00:15.980 --> 00:00:25.719
 But the logic goes like this. I don't trust in Jesus because I don't need Jesus because I'm

00:00:25.719 --> 00:00:32.460
 good enough. I don't trust in Jesus because I don't need Jesus because I'm good enough.

00:00:33.899 --> 00:00:42.700
 Zooming in on verse 15 to 21, Paul pictures that logic as if it were a building in our

00:00:42.700 --> 00:00:50.480
 lives. A building built on self-sufficiency. The construction of this building is everything

00:00:50.479 --> 00:00:59.759
 that you think you are and can do to impress God. You could call the building Project Me.

00:01:01.059 --> 00:01:09.039
 And Paul's job today is to demolish that building and cancel Project Me. It's what he talks about

00:01:09.039 --> 00:01:18.479
 in verse 18, if you look there. If I rebuild what I tore down, I prove myself to be a transgressor.

00:01:18.480 --> 00:01:27.560
 He's saying that once upon a time I was working on Project Me, using God's laws to do this.

00:01:28.380 --> 00:01:34.719
 But now Jesus has pulled the plug on that project. He has come with a wrecking ball and torn that

00:01:34.719 --> 00:01:42.700
 down and I've now given up on that building. And it would be a real mistake to try and restart

00:01:42.700 --> 00:01:52.320
 that project. And he gives two main reasons why today. The first reason why is that you cannot

00:01:52.320 --> 00:02:03.120
 do enough. You cannot do enough. And right away that is pretty provocative, isn't it? Because

00:02:03.120 --> 00:02:10.819
 people do believe at heart that human beings are pretty much good people. We might make mistakes

00:02:10.819 --> 00:02:16.659
 and there are some rotten exceptions to the rule. But generally, human beings are alright,

00:02:16.780 --> 00:02:25.340
 aren't they? That's what we think about ourselves and about each other. But Paul says that is not

00:02:25.340 --> 00:02:36.460
 what God thinks. Paul is saying you're not alright. Look at verse 15 and 16. We ourselves are Jews

00:02:36.460 --> 00:02:43.180
 by birth and are not Gentile sinners, yet we know that a person is not justified by works

00:02:43.180 --> 00:02:50.879
 of the law. Now hit the pause button there just for a moment. What does that mean? It means

00:02:50.879 --> 00:03:00.620
 that no matter how good you are or how much good you do, you cannot be or do enough to be right

00:03:00.620 --> 00:03:10.859
 with God. Project me is a non-starter. That word justification, it speaks of a judicial declaration

00:03:10.859 --> 00:03:19.039
 by God over each person. It's his verdict of your life and of my life. And on God a good

00:03:19.039 --> 00:03:25.859
 works alone, it will be a very, very boring courtroom drama because the verdict will be the same

00:03:25.859 --> 00:03:35.579
 every single time. That verse, it means, based on good works alone, there is no person who

00:03:35.579 --> 00:03:45.419
 God would not reject. Notice three times in verse 16, he talks about works of the law, good

00:03:45.419 --> 00:03:53.239
 works in a negative way, doesn't he. We are not justified by works of the law. Not by works

00:03:53.239 --> 00:03:59.000
 of the law. By works of the law, no one will be justified. And it's utterly scandalous when

00:03:59.000 --> 00:04:07.519
 you think about it. Based on our good works and our efforts, not even the very best, not even

00:04:07.520 --> 00:04:26.439
 the privileged Jews who know God's law. But if you're working on project me, if you're working

00:04:26.439 --> 00:04:34.360
 on building a building, of building a tower, of trying harder, of doing your best, of self-motivated

00:04:34.360 --> 00:04:44.560
 spirituality, the verdict will be the same regardless. Note the word, no one will be justified in

00:04:44.560 --> 00:04:53.319
 verse 16. It's without exception, isn't it? On the basis of good works, Mother Teresa won't

00:04:53.319 --> 00:05:01.759
 be justified. She hasn't done enough. Nelson Mandela won't be justified. He hasn't done enough,

00:05:01.759 --> 00:05:10.199
 not half enough. Not even the apostle Paul will be justified. He hasn't done enough. He would

00:05:10.199 --> 00:05:16.839
 have to reject you as much as he rejects me based on the works of the law, based on project

00:05:16.839 --> 00:05:24.180
 me. It's irrespective of who you are and of what you've done. And if you really think about

00:05:24.180 --> 00:05:34.480
 this, we know this, don't we? Notice the words that Paul uses in verse 16. We know that we are not

00:05:34.480 --> 00:05:44.740
 justified by works of the law. We know that a person is not made right by works. He quotes from Psalm 143,

00:05:45.259 --> 00:05:46.199
 which says,

00:05:46.199 --> 00:06:00.659
 And if we're honest, we echo that prayer. We don't want anyone to judge us, do we? Let alone God.

00:06:01.819 --> 00:06:08.439
 Digging up our past, knowing our thought life, removing all privacy. If somebody could publish

00:06:08.439 --> 00:06:16.500
 your life unedited onto Facebook, you would be horrified, wouldn't you? And before God,

00:06:16.579 --> 00:06:25.699
 we'd be mortified, literally. In truth, we know this. We can't keep our own standards, let alone God's.

00:06:25.779 --> 00:06:34.079
 And we want to avoid judgment. Please don't enter into judgment with us. Because deep down, we know.

00:06:34.079 --> 00:06:42.319
 We know. We know we can't stand up to it. We can't do it. And so Paul is saying, Galatians,

00:06:42.479 --> 00:06:51.419
 what you are doing is absolutely futile if you're working on project me. We know this. Our lives

00:06:51.419 --> 00:06:58.939
 are a mess, and we've made a mess. We've hurt others, and we've been hurt by others. We've hurt God.

00:07:00.159 --> 00:07:03.740
 Heaven would not be heaven with people like us there, would it?

00:07:04.079 --> 00:07:11.279
 Deep down, we know it. That we can't do enough, and we're not good enough. You cannot do enough.

 But secondly, he says, Christ has done enough. Christ has done enough.

00:07:18.180 --> 00:07:24.000
 Through the whole letter, there is a sharp contrast between two approaches to God.

00:07:24.560 --> 00:07:30.560
 Two ways of relating to him. And they're set up as opposites.

00:07:30.560 --> 00:07:40.899
 One is project me. Trying to earn my way into God's good books. Paul calls that works of the law, doesn't he?

00:07:41.839 --> 00:07:49.300
 But the other way of relating to God is really bizarre. And it's in not doing anything at all.

00:07:49.300 --> 00:07:58.120
 The other way of relating to God, he says, is to have faith in Jesus Christ, who died for us.

00:07:59.420 --> 00:08:04.639
 You'll notice in verse 16, just as many times as he says, it's not by works of the law.

00:08:05.060 --> 00:08:08.840
 He balances that out and says, it is by trusting in Jesus.

00:08:08.839 --> 00:08:11.679
 By having faith in Jesus.

00:08:13.179 --> 00:08:14.479
 And the reason?

00:08:16.019 --> 00:08:23.219
 He goes on to explain that when a person trusts in Jesus, and his death and his resurrection,

00:08:23.479 --> 00:08:26.359
 something really strange happens to that person.

00:08:27.719 --> 00:08:33.259
 Paul says, by faith, we are joined to Jesus in a supernatural way.

00:08:33.259 --> 00:08:38.120
 It's the kind of language that he starts to use in verses 19 and 20.

00:08:38.539 --> 00:08:44.960
 He says there, speaking of himself and Christians, he says, we are with Christ.

00:08:46.100 --> 00:08:49.559
 He says that Christ lives in me.

00:08:50.700 --> 00:08:54.340
 There is a union between the believer and with Christ.

00:08:54.340 --> 00:09:04.600
 And because of that union, when we trust in a crucified saviour, we also experience a kind of death.

00:09:05.700 --> 00:09:12.280
 Paul says, doesn't he, in verse 20, I have been crucified with Christ.

 Now, I just want to say,

00:13:40.100 --> 00:13:42.779
 it is really easy to muddy the waters.

00:13:44.500 --> 00:13:46.480
 Because Paul is clear here,

00:13:46.559 --> 00:13:49.500
 it is not some of Jesus' works,

00:13:50.240 --> 00:13:53.319
 with me kind of topping that up myself,

00:13:54.019 --> 00:13:55.799
 with some good works of my own.

00:13:57.059 --> 00:13:58.759
 The Gospel of the Lord Jesus

00:13:58.759 --> 00:14:02.000
 is never a kind of combination of the two.

00:14:02.000 --> 00:14:05.379
 And this is really easy to get wrong.

00:14:05.600 --> 00:14:07.200
 Now, I know I'm going to offend

00:14:07.200 --> 00:14:08.399
 at least one of you here,

00:14:08.620 --> 00:14:10.659
 but my job is to give you the truth.

00:14:12.220 --> 00:14:14.720
 This is where the Roman Catholic Church,

00:14:14.940 --> 00:14:16.000
 at least constitutionally,

00:14:16.720 --> 00:14:19.399
 has departed from the Apostle Paul.

00:14:20.679 --> 00:14:21.919
 And this comes in the way

00:14:21.919 --> 00:14:24.340
 that we understand words like faith,

00:14:25.080 --> 00:14:26.659
 and grace, and works.

00:14:27.659 --> 00:14:28.580
 Now, don't get me wrong,

00:14:28.580 --> 00:14:29.820
 because I'm not saying

00:14:29.820 --> 00:14:31.580
 that Paul is saying

00:14:31.580 --> 00:14:33.280
 that good works don't matter.

00:14:33.639 --> 00:14:34.800
 I'm not saying that at all.

00:14:35.600 --> 00:14:36.620
 Later in Galatians,

00:14:36.740 --> 00:14:38.280
 we'll see that he really says

00:14:38.280 --> 00:14:39.800
 that good works do matter.

00:14:41.120 --> 00:14:42.759
 But the Christian reformers

00:14:42.759 --> 00:14:44.620
 taught that good works

00:14:44.620 --> 00:14:48.320
 are a mark of genuine faith in Jesus,

00:14:49.360 --> 00:14:51.420
 which leads to this justification.

00:14:51.820 --> 00:14:52.680
 Works do matter.

00:14:54.120 --> 00:14:55.340
 But they also taught

00:14:55.340 --> 00:14:56.160
 that justification

00:14:56.160 --> 00:14:59.060
 is not because of those good works.

00:14:59.500 --> 00:15:00.440
 And that's really important.

00:15:02.040 --> 00:15:03.160
 But the difference,

00:15:03.280 --> 00:15:04.639
 it seems to be, in Rome

00:15:04.639 --> 00:15:06.960
 is that faith that justifies

00:15:06.960 --> 00:15:09.360
 includes those works.

00:15:10.820 --> 00:15:12.620
 It is that when we believe in Jesus,

00:15:12.800 --> 00:15:14.980
 we're joined to him by faith.

00:15:15.980 --> 00:15:19.340
 And Jesus infuses grace into us.

00:15:19.340 --> 00:15:22.580
 And he kind of gives us a leg up

00:15:22.580 --> 00:15:25.180
 and helps us to justify ourselves

00:15:25.180 --> 00:15:26.580
 by our own good works.

00:15:27.519 --> 00:15:29.320
 And hence, the kind of end of that

00:15:29.320 --> 00:15:32.080
 is doctrines like penance and purgatory.
